So, I didn't hear anything about my registration being late until I received a late notice from the DMV, complete with a nice fat penalty that amounted to three times the usual registration amount. I was very upset about this and decided to pay the exorbitant fee to avoid getting a ticket.
Then, I told a co-worker about my situation and they told me the same thing happened to them! Not only that, we have only 10 employees at our company and THREE of them (including me) have had this happen.
I believe the California DMV is doing this on purpose to generate more money in the form of late registration fees and I'm going to look into a way to report it.
